Kelly, Elaine Torrey (Clapp) of Weymouth, died peacefully in her sleep of heart failure November 22, 2013. 

She is predeceased by her loving husband of 30 years, Thomas J. Kelly, retired Detective Lieutenant of the Weymouth Police Department. She was born on May 10, 1922. She grew up in Weymouth with her brothers Herb and Robert.  After graduating from Weymouth High School, she attended Bridgewater State College where she was elected President of the Class of 1944. At Bridgewater, she developed close friendships with a circle of women that would stay in touch with each other for over 60 years.  They would meet each year for a weekend in Wellfleet to catch up on each other’s lives.  She began her teaching career at the Athens School but was required to leave after one year when she had her first of five sons.  When the youngest son entered elementary school, she returned to teaching 3rd grade at the McCulloch School and spent a happy thirty years there before finishing her career at Pingree School.  After retiring she enjoyed traveling with her good friend Dot Messier.  They saw all the National Parks, visited Hawaii, cruised the Alaskan waterways and visited many European countries. Her greatest joy was watching the growth of her family over the years. She was always there to babysit or celebrate a kids New Year’s Eve with ginger ale and balloons at 10PM.  She was the glue that held a large family scattered over several states together. Every year she would host a “Kelly Christmas” after the actual holiday where the entire family could gather and enjoy each other.
